description
The National Physical Laboratory [NPL] requirement is for a custom mobile pumping station/leak detector suitable for use with cryogenic systems. The system should comprise a turbo pump with backing/roughing pump and a leak detector which can be switched in/out of the circuit using electro-mechanical valves. It should be possible monitor and control the system (valves, pressures, status of the turbo pump etc) using an easy-to-use control panel.
| 1. | The system should be able to leak test using He4 and preferably also He3 (but does not need to be calibrated for the latter) |
| 2. | The system needs to be fully mobile and should e.g. fit through a normal door. |
| 3. | It should be equipped with a full range vacuum gauge mounted behind the test port |
| 4. | All valves should be electro-mechanical (not pneumatic) and individually controlled by the user |
| 5. | The control panel should clearly indicate the status of the system |
